A short summary of the events of the Columbine shooting, annotated by timestamp. See sitemap for a fully detailed timeline . The Columbine High School massacre occurred on April 20, 1999 between 11:14 AM and 12:10PM. Dylan Klebold and Eric Harris killed 12 students and one teacher and injured 20 students and one teacher. ...
